Sven Hesse
5bec0cbb9d
GOB: Make coordinate parameters in Surface::fillRect() signed
...
And clip to [0, width), [0, height) before drawing.
This fixes bug #6864 , which is a regression I introduced in
51fd528fe56e00466255d54e1e71b19f34729bfd when I changed all
the drawing code to use the Surface class.
I thought that having unsigned coordinates makes sense, but
for some reason, Fascination sets _destSpriteX (which maps
to left in fillRect()) to -1, expecting the drawing code to
clip.
2015-05-07 00:34:02 +02:00
..
2014-02-18 02:39:34 +01:00
2014-07-08 21:03:47 +02:00
2014-03-16 15:35:35 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-05-27 02:04:07 +02: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2013-11-24 00:45:38 +00:00
2014-05-27 02:04:08 +02: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-03-16 15:35:35 +01:00
2014-03-16 15:35:35 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-10-19 00:08:32 +02: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-28 00:27:28 -05: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2012-07-30 01:48:40 +02:00
2011-05-12 01:16:22 +02: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-10-04 01:02:03 +01:00
2014-03-16 16:40:08 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2015-05-07 00:34:02 +02:00
2015-05-07 00:34:02 +02: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00
2014-02-18 02:39:34 +01:00